JavaScript動態為元素添加事件

   目前的的頁面配置都是基於XHTML,通過DIV+CSS布局,實現DHTML的樣式。所以這個JavaScript動態為元素添加事件因此而普遍了。下面我說說怎樣通過javascript為元素動態添加事件.Javascript為元素動態添加事件包括兩種情況:不帶參數的事件和帶參數的事件。一、不帶參數的事件:兩種方式:直接給對象添加事件,節點添加事件例如給一個id為tab1的添加onclick事件第一種情況:var t =

使用javascript動態產生html表格

以下代碼實現動態產生了一個一列五行的簡單表:<script language=javascript><!--    var obj = document.createElement("table");    var tbody = document.createElement("tbody");    var tr = document.createElement("tr");    var td = document.createElement("td");    td.in

javascript獲得當前文檔的相對路徑

javascript獲得當前文檔的相對路徑function fRelativePath(sRelative) { // shawl.qiu code, return string var sUrl = document.URL; sUrl = sUrl.replace(/^.*?\:\/\/[^\/]+/, "").replace(/[^\/]+$/, ""); if(!sRelative){return sUrl;} if(!/\/$/.test(sUrl)){sUrl += "/";}

利用chrome的調試功能調試JavaScript代碼

文章目錄 Commands while page is running (no breakpoints hit)Commands while page is paused in debugging mode (Break point is hit)

運用JavaScript構建你的第一個Metro式應用程式(on Windows 8)(一)

文章目錄 目標 包括 HTML、CSS 和 JavsScript 的 Web 技術正被 Metro 風格的程式採納為視窗程式中首類(first-class)的開發技術。比較起來,JavaScript 不像傳統 Web 服務器那樣部署在一張又一張的頁面上,Metro App 是本地安裝在客戶機器上的。這點很像傳統的 Win 程式,但是直接可以使用 JavaScript 訪問所在的底層 API,還能和其他程式相溝通。注意,如果您傾向於 C#,

運用JavaScript構建你的第一個Metro式應用程式(onWindows 8)(三)

文章目錄 建立分欄式的 Metro App 這是《運用 JavaScript構建你的第一個Metro式應用程式》系列教程的最後一篇,將會告訴你在的 Microsoft Visual Studio 11 Express for Windows Developer Preview 提供的Metro 樣式和 Split 模板的協助下,如何透過 CSS樣式 使得你的程式更符合 Windows 的 Look & feel。前言該文是《運用

javascript阻塞載入問題

如:<script async src="js/cm.js" onload="load()"></script>async 表示非同步方式運行,一旦下載完成就開始執行(在window的onload之前),這意味著這些script 可能不會按它們出現在頁面中的順序來執行,如果你的指令碼互相依賴並和執行順序相關,就有很大的可能出問題,例如變數或者函數未定義之類的錯誤。<script defer src="js/cm.js" onload="load()"><

href中使用javascript:void(0)無法執行操作

as title,用javascript:;也不行,後查詢得知如下結果:JavaScript中void是一個操作符,該操作符指定要計算一個運算式但是不傳回值。javascript:void (expression)javascript:void expression expression是一個要計算的 JavaScript 標準的運算式。運算式外側的圓括弧是可選的,但是寫上去是一個好習慣。我們可以使用 void

Javascript關閉視窗提示

Code highlighting produced by Actipro CodeHighlighter (freeware)http://www.CodeHighlighter.com/--><script language="javascript" type="text/javascript">var g_blnCheckUnload = true;function RunOnBeforeUnload() {    if(g_blnCheckUnload)    {      

利用javascript防止CheckBoxList多選

Code highlighting produced by Actipro CodeHighlighter

JavaScript round() 方法

JavaScript round() 方法 JavaScript Math 對象參考手冊 定義和用法 round() 方法可把一個數字舍入為最接近的整數。 文法 Math.round(x)參數 描述 x 必需。必須是數字。 傳回值 與 x 最接近的整數。 說明 對於 0.5,該方法將進行上舍入。 例如,3.5 將舍入為 4,而 -3.5 將舍入為 -2。 執行個體 在下面的例子中,我們將把 pow() 運用到不同的數字組合上: 輸出: 1 1 0 -4 -5TIY round()

Javascript控制頁面列印

Javascript代碼:Code highlighting produced by Actipro CodeHighlighter (freeware)http://www.CodeHighlighter.com/--><script language="javascript" type="text/javascript">function printsetup(){wb.execwb(8,1); } function printpreview(){wb.execwb(7,1);}

javascript可用數組取代case格式化字元

這種方式代碼更簡潔:    function getTypes(classid) {        var types = [];        types["1"] = "R";        types["2"] = "S";        types["3"] = "D";        types["4"] = "C";        types["5"] = "F";        types["6"] = "H";        return types[classid];    }

javascript – 學習筆記1

<註:>此筆記並不是對javascript的詳細記錄,它記錄的是我在《javascript權威指南第三版》看到的並認為比較有意思的javascript的特徵。(javascript1.2)1。 javascript與java特性集合不相交。javascript可以控制瀏覽器行為和內容,java可以進行繪圖、連網、多線程。javascript可以與嵌入在網頁中的Applet進行互動,並且能對Applet進行控制,從這一意義上說javascript可以指令碼話java。2。

使用較大的 JavaScript 函數(3)—Page.ClientScript.RegisterStartupScript 與 Page.ClientScript.RegisterCli

我們已為您介紹了兩種不同的可用來將 JavaScript 函數嵌入 ASP.NET 頁面的方法,那麼,二者之間有何不同呢?主要區別在於,RegisterStartupScript 方法是將 JavaScript 嵌入到 ASP.NET 頁面的底部,恰好位於關閉元素 </form> 的前面。RegisterClientScriptBlock 方法是將 JavaScript 嵌入到頁面中開啟元素 <form> 的緊後面。那麼,這有何不同呢?正如我們將要看到的,這有很大的不同。

javascript之錯誤捕捉【原創】

  javascript調試是不怎麼樣的,一旦出錯,也是那個醜陋的警告。記得有人和我說過,就算出錯了,也要出得和別人不一樣,要出得有水平。  有的時候,那個警告還是看不到(根據瀏覽器設定),所以,我決定做個錯誤提示視窗,方便調試。  ie下面,很容易就搞定了,

用javascript實現頁面重新整理後導向功能表的定位[原創]

  2004.10.30淩晨發表於blog.csdn.net/zxub  在實際設計中,我們常常要用到導向功能表,跳轉後,頁面會重新整理一下,此時,我們需要讓導向功能表顯示我們剛才選擇的那一項。試過許多方法後,我感覺用“MenuObj.selectedIndex=”實現是最直接的,這裡,需要在頁面間傳遞變數,我試了下,總是沒傳過去,不知道哪裡出錯了,好鬱悶。  突然,想到動態網頁的地址,形如aaa=bbb&ccc=ddd,那html頁面加上這麼些東西會怎麼樣呢?試了下,和原來一樣的。好,

javascript線程類比【原創】

  在javascript中,是沒有線程的,只能類比一個了,前些日子寫了個,現在把它貼出來。  thread.js:/** * 線程管理類 * @author zxub 2006-06-12 */function Thread(_task,_delay,_times){    this.runFlag=false;    this.busyFlag=false;    this.taskArgs=Array.prototype.slice.call(arguments,3);        if

利用javascript實現可視化資料備份[原創]

  2004.10.23發表於blog.csdn.net/zxub  前些時候,做了個資料備份功能。一般的話,我們用一些可視化編程工具很快就可以實現,我做的是用javascript實現分區、目錄的查看,這裡只講目錄備份,且要備份的目錄已經定了,選取的是要備份到的地方,要實現單個檔案的備份,可以改幾個函數實現,這裡不多說。  廢話不多說了,代碼如下:  <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N""http://

再談用javascript實現頁面重新整理後導向功能表的定位[原創]

  2004.10.30發表於blog.csdn.net/zxub  昨天想了下用javascript實現頁面重新整理後導向功能表的定位,提出了一個解決辦法。但是,總感覺通用性不大,後來一想,乾脆就尋找obj.options.value中有沒有URL中的特定欄位,這樣通用性就大了,尋找可利用for迴圈,迴圈次數最大為obj.options.length不就可以了嗎?恩,就這麼辦,寫在這裡,以備自己和有需要的人蔘考。

總頁數: 3271 1 .... 344 345 346 347 348 .... 3271 Go to: 前往

Beyond APAC's No.1 Cloud

19.6% IaaS Market Share in Asia Pacific - Gartner IT Service report, 2018

Learn more >

Apsara Conference 2019

The Rise of Data Intelligence, September 25th - 27th, Hangzhou, China

Learn more >

Alibaba Cloud Free Trial

Learn and experience the power of Alibaba Cloud with a free trial worth $300-1200 USD

Learn more >

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。